Redoing the caulk on your windows is a project that will save you from potential damage to your home, as well as money on utilities. By doing this, you will be sure to prevent moisture and drafts from getting into your house. This will end up saving you a lot on your heating bill, as well as help prevent mold growth. Use a hammer and chisel to remove old caulk before applying new caulk.

See if the contractors you are interested in have the proper licenses for your state. You can easily check for licensing information through your state?s government website or by placing a call. If you find a contractor that does not have a license, it is a sure bet that they lost their license for some reason or that they are a scam artist.

Although an air conditioning unit can be ugly, it is necessary for survival during a hot summer. You can safely and effectively camouflage with a wooden trellis or latticework. You could also plant something in front of it, but make sure to leave one foot between the plant and the unit.
